Program Overview
This program is designed for IT professionals interested in information system security, computer forensics, and incident response. This program will build on knowledge in general computer knowledge, networking administration, security settings and applications, and will specialize in digital forensics. The program equips candidates with the necessary skills to proactively investigate complex security threats, allowing them to investigate, record, and report cybercrimes to prevent future attacks. The likely job titles would be forensic analyst, cybercrime investigator, cyber defense forensic analyst, incident responder, information technology auditor, malware analyst, security consultant, and chief security officer.
